- Wie wähle ich mehrere Zeilen in SQL aus??
- Wie füge ich mehrere Zeilen in eine einzelne Abfrage ein??
- Können Sie mehrere Zeilen in SQL einfügen??
- Können wir mehrere Zeilen mit einer einzelnen Einfügeanweisung einfügen??
- Wie wähle ich die obersten 5 Zeilen in SQL aus??
- Wie wähle ich die obersten 10 Zeilen in SQL aus??
- Wie kann ich 100 Zeilen in SQL einfügen??
- Wie füge ich einer Abfrage mehrere Werte hinzu??
- Wie füge ich mehrere Zeilen in SQL Developer ein??
- Wie füge ich mehr als 1000 Zeilen in SQL Developer ein??
- Ist die Masseneinfügung schneller als die Einfügung??
- Wie fügt man mehrere Zeilen ein??
Wie wähle ich mehrere Zeilen in SQL aus??
WÄHLEN * VON Benutzern WO ( id IN (1,2,..,n) ); oder, wenn Sie auf eine Liste von Datensätzen zwischen ID 20 und ID 40 beschränken möchten, können Sie einfach schreiben: SELECT * FROM users WHERE ( ( id >= 20 ) UND ( id <= 40 ) );
Wie füge ich mehrere Zeilen in eine einzelne Abfrage ein??
INSERT-SELECT-UNION-Abfrage zum Einfügen mehrerer Datensätze
Daher können wir die INSERT-SELECT-UNION-Abfrage verwenden, um Daten in mehrere Zeilen der Tabelle einzufügen. Die SQL UNION-Abfrage hilft bei der Auswahl aller Daten, die von der SELECT-Abfrage durch die INSERT-Anweisung eingeschlossen wurden.
Können Sie mehrere Zeilen in SQL einfügen??
Die Anzahl der Zeilen, die Sie gleichzeitig einfügen können, beträgt 1.000 Zeilen mit dieser Form der INSERT-Anweisung. ... Beachten Sie, dass diese INSERT-Syntax für mehrere Zeilen nur in SQL Server 2008 oder höher unterstützt wird. Um mehrere von einer SELECT-Anweisung zurückgegebene Zeilen einzufügen, verwenden Sie die INSERT INTO SELECT-Anweisung.
Können wir mehrere Zeilen mit einer einzelnen Einfügeanweisung einfügen??
Antworten. Ja, anstatt jede Zeile in eine separate INSERT-Anweisung einzufügen, können Sie tatsächlich mehrere Zeilen in eine einzelne Anweisung einfügen. Dazu können Sie die Werte für jede Zeile durch Kommas getrennt nach der VALUES-Klausel der Anweisung auflisten.
Wie wähle ich die obersten 5 Zeilen in SQL aus??
SQL SELECT TOP-Klausel
- SQL Server / MS Access-Syntax. SELECT TOP Zahl|Prozent Spaltenname(n) FROM Tabellenname;
- MySQL-Syntax. SELECT Spaltenname(n) FROM Tabellenname. LIMIT-Nummer;
- Beispiel. AUSWÄHLEN * VON Personen. GRENZE 5;
- Oracle-Syntax. SELECT Spaltenname(n) FROM Tabellenname. WO ROWNUM <= Zahl;
- Beispiel. AUSWÄHLEN * VON Personen.
Wie wähle ich die obersten 10 Zeilen in SQL aus??
MySQL unterstützt die LIMIT-Klausel, um eine begrenzte Anzahl von Datensätzen auszuwählen, während Oracle FETCH FIRST n ROWS ONLY und ROWNUM . verwendet .
- SQL Server / MS Access-Syntax: SELECT TOP number|percent column_name(s) ...
- MySQL-Syntax: SELECT Spaltenname(n) ...
- Oracle 12-Syntax: ...
- Ältere Oracle-Syntax: ...
- Ältere Oracle-Syntax (mit ORDER BY):
Wie kann ich 100 Zeilen in SQL einfügen??
Und die Syntax für alternative Werte fügt jeweils nur eine Zeile ein. Sie könnten besser dran sein: create table #test1 ( test_id int identity(1, 1) Primary Key, Dummy varchar(1) ); in #test1 (dummy) einfügen wählen top (100) cast(NULL as varchar(1)) from master. dbo.
Wie füge ich einer Abfrage mehrere Werte hinzu??
- SQL EINFÜGEN: (TRADITIONELLE EINFÜGEN) EINFÜGEN IN SCHÜLER (ID, NAME) WERTE (1, 'ARMAAN'); INSERT IN TO student (ID, NAME) WERTE (2, 'BILLY'); INSERT INTO Schüler (ID, NAME) ...
- EINFÜGEN AUSWÄHLEN: (AUSWÄHLEN UNION EINFÜGEN) IN Schüler einfügen (ID, NAME) AUSWÄHLEN 1, 'ARMAAN' UNION ALLEAN. WÄHLEN 2, 'BILLY' ...
- SQL Server 2008+ Zeilenaufbau.
Wie füge ich mehrere Zeilen in SQL Developer ein??
Wir haben einen einzigen INSERT INTO-Befehl und geben die Spalten an, in die einmal eingefügt werden soll. Wir geben dann das Schlüsselwort VALUES . an. Schließlich fügen wir jede der Zeilen, die wir einfügen möchten, in Klammern ein, getrennt durch ein Komma. Dies sollte 5 Zeilen in die Tabelle einfügen.
Wie füge ich mehr als 1000 Zeilen in SQL Developer ein??
Um die Zeilen zu addieren, muss der Benutzer die insert-Anweisung verwenden.
- Syntax :
- Beispiel – In eine Tabelle namens student müssen Werte eingefügt werden. Es muss wie folgt gemacht werden:
- Ausgabe -
- Ausgabe -
- Mehrere Zeilen einfügen: Eine Tabelle kann bis zu 1000 Zeilen in einer Einfügeanweisung speichern. ...
- Syntax :
- Beispiel – Betrachten Sie einen Tischstudenten. ...
- Ausgabe -
Ist die Masseneinfügung schneller als die Einfügung??
BULK INSERT kann ein minimal protokollierter Vorgang sein (abhängig von verschiedenen Parametern wie Indizes, Einschränkungen für die Tabellen, Wiederherstellungsmodell der Datenbank usw.). ... Bei BULK INSERT werden nur Extent-Zuordnungen protokolliert, anstatt die eigentlichen Daten einzufügen. Dies bietet eine viel bessere Leistung als INSERT.
Wie fügt man mehrere Zeilen ein??
Um mehrere Zeilen einzufügen, wählen Sie die gleiche Anzahl von Zeilen aus, die Sie einfügen möchten. Um mehrere Zeilen auszuwählen, halten Sie die "Umschalttaste" auf Ihrer Tastatur auf einem Mac oder PC gedrückt. Wenn Sie beispielsweise sechs Zeilen einfügen möchten, wählen Sie sechs Zeilen aus, während Sie die Umschalttaste gedrückt halten.